Donkey Kong 64 actually has a Guinness World Record for its amount of collectibles. There are 3,821 of them. That is a preposterous number of things to collect. Most of it comes from Colored Bananas, as there are 3,500 of those things to locate.What is the #1 game ever?

What is the oldest existing board game?
Analysts estimated that the highly decorated boards, made of wood, inlaid shell and lapis lazuli, were made between 2,600-2,400 B.C., making the Royal Game of Ur the oldest complete tabletop game ever discovered.Are Monopoly games worth anything?

What is Nintendo's most expensive game?
'The Legend of Zelda'Just two days before "Super Mario 64" became the first game to fetch more than $1 million, another iconic Nintendo game broke yet another record. One of the most famous adventure games of all time, "The Legend of Zelda" commanded $870,000 at auction. This time, too, it was a rare unopened copy.

Video game collecting is the hobby of collecting and preserving video games, video game consoles, and related memorabilia. Most video game consoles, and their games, are considered to be collectors' items years after their discontinuation due to their functional longevity and cultural significance.Are old PlayStations worth anything?
When pondering “how much is a PS1 worth”, it's evident that the value can vary significantly based on the model and its historical and collectible significance. From the standard PS1 console valued at around $15 to the rare Net Yaroze edition fetching up to $3000, the range is quite broad.
